MYNTDU is a 126 MW hydroelectric power plant located in India, commissioned in 2012. It is part of the country’s extensive hydroelectric infrastructure, contributing to India's renewable energy generation. MYNTDU ranks as the 97th largest hydro plant in India among 261 facilities. With a capacity of 126 MW, it represents 0.24% of India's total hydro capacity of 52,623 MW. The largest hydro plant in India, the KOYNA COMPLEX, has a capacity of 1,956 MW, making MYNTDU approximately one-sixteenth the size of this facility. Hydroelectric power is a significant contributor to India's energy mix, accounting for around 10% of the total electricity generation. The plant utilizes the region's water resources effectively, supporting the country's goals for sustainable energy. MYNTDU is situated in the northeastern part of India, approximately 200 km from Guwahati, Assam.
